Hey everyone.. Im very happy with the results of making the March square, however Im not happy with the picture my camera took..darn flash messed it up. :(
I followed the pattern with the exceptions of making 3 1/4 x 3 1/4 log cabin squares for the leaf blocks. The stem block I was forced to paper piece because I didn't have enough material to make the cuts the pattern called for. I used one inch strips to make the log cabin blocks an I set my need all the way to the right to sew the one inch strips together. The square measures 11.5 X 11.5 So I am trying to decide what fabric to frame it with to bring it to the 12.5 X 12.5 finished block. Now to go back and work on Jan and Feb blocks. I totally messed up Jan and have to redo it. Feb needs to be expanded to the finishing block size. I haven't decided but I am thinking to try and hand quilt as I go each block and then join them. So once I get Jan and Feb caught up I think I will make my decision and start on the quilting of the blocks made so far.
